Aaron Samuel Move To CSKA Moscow Falls Through

According to a allnigeriasoccerreport, Nigeria international Aaron Samuel’s proposed move to CSKA Moscow has collapsed.
For more than eight months, the Guangzhou R&F striker’s intermediary, the Chinese club and Roman Babaev, sporting director of CSKA Moscow, were locked in talks as regards to the player moving to the Russian Premier League.
But those discussions have not led to Aaron Samuel penning a deal with CSKA Moscow after the interested club failed to meet his asking price of five million euros.
It is thought that the leadership of the Muscovites finally threw in the towel because they were frustrated with the antics of Guangzhou R&F, who were not consistent during negotiations.[post_ad]
Amid interest from a few other European teams, Aaron Samuel has been advised to remain withGuangzhou R&F until at least the January transfer window
